Tildenville, Florida

Tildenville is a census-designated place (CDP) and an unincorporated area in Orange County, Florida, United States.

Generally speaking, Tildenville is a narrow area alongside Orange County Road 545, south of Florida State Road 50 and north of the Stoneybrook West planned unit development.

The CDP takes its name from Luther F. Tilden, a prominent pioneer and citrus magnate who greatly contributed to the community.

[6] Historically, Tildenville referred to an area larger than the modern CDP.

[7] According to the United States Census Bureau, the CDP has a total area of 1.1 km2 (0.4 mi2), of which 0.9 km2 (0.3 mi2) is land and 0.2 km2 (0.1 mi2) (14.63%) is water.
